Did you ever play when Swift Swim + Drizzle was allowed, where people could slap a bunch of abusers on a team to sweep with their doubled speed and double STAB in Rain? Did you ever have to face Excadrill when it could reach the equivalent of 2 Dragon Dances in a single turn and barrel through teams with its near-perfect coverage and already impressive power? Did you ever try to tackle Blaziken when it became nearly impossible to outspeed after a couple of turns and could eliminate almost every OU-viable Pokemon after a Swords Dance AND could destroy the SD set's counters with a simple mixed set?

Each of those bans went through an extensive testing process where the entire community tested the Pokemon/ability/move/etc. and decided whether or not the ban would be made. You can't just push that off as "they were scared."

Not to put you on the spot, MugoUrth, but I feel that this statement sums up a lot of the resentment towards Smogon in a nutshell. Many are just mad because "smogun dozent like muh supah garchomppz and charizardz." In other words, many players don't like Smogon just because their precious favorites are banned or in a lower tier.

I think a lot of this stems from a misconception that Smogon is some entity that makes these decisions in competitive battling, when in reality, Smogon is simply a community much like this one that makes these tiering decisions based directly on the activity within the community. Heck, there are even a ton of people on this very site that are either a part of the Smogon community or at least participate in usage stats by playing on their Pokemon Online server. If you're favorite Pokemon is in a lower tier, then that just means that the entire community plus some others aren't using it enough.

Another complaint I've heard often is that Smogon "makes" people use certain sets (it's even funnier when people suggest that those sets suck). This argument is really sad and ill-researched. In reality, Smogon doesn't make anyone use anything. Their sets are just the ones that work, the ones that players commonly use. In this regard, Smogon is just a reference where you can see good sets for some inspiration for your own team, or just to know what is common and what you should prepare for.
